Over the past 20 years, the United States has shut down 13 nuclear reactors, with another 19 now being decommissioned. China built 55 in the same period.
The U.S. closed 350 coal plants. China built over 600.
The U.S. shut down 11 aluminum smelters. China built 60 mega smelters and 20 smaller ones.
The U.S. closed 6 major steel mills. China built more than 200.
